TRM Labs

TRM Labs is a premier on-chain risk and illicit activity intelligence platform trusted by banks, digital asset platforms, and government agencies worldwide. Its sophisticated on-chain transaction monitoring system evaluates transactions across all major chains.
Key Features:
- Sophisticated blockchain risk scoring
- Financial crime detection across all major chains
- Live compliance monitoring
- Developer-friendly integration for financial institutions
Nansen

Nansen shines in wallet intelligence and on-chain data granularity. Its deep wallet labeling database appeals to blockchain researchers looking for a decisive research edge.
Main Features:
- Massive smart money labeling database
- Real-time blockchain address activity monitoring
- Token flow intelligence across major blockchains
- Flexible analytics portals
Arkham Intelligence

Arkham Intelligence leads the entity-centric approach to on-chain analysis. By combining on-chain address intelligence with public identity data, Arkham allows analysts to unmask addresses linked to specific organizations.
Main Features:
- Entity-centric blockchain investigation
- Wallet de-anonymization across multiple chains
- Interactive transaction mapping visualizations
- Automated entity attribution engine
Dune Analytics

For blockchain researchers who require tailored SQL dashboards, Dune Analytics is the definitive standard. Its thriving ecosystem of analysts has built thousands of open-source dashboards covering every DeFi protocol imaginable.
Main Features:
- Code-driven bespoke dashboard creation
- Extensive public analytics library
- Real-time blockchain data from multiple blockchains
- Free access for individual analysts
Token Terminal

For evaluating the real business health of blockchain projects, Token Terminal is the research benchmark. By compiling earnings, fees, user growth, and total value locked metrics across thousands of DeFi protocols.
Main Features:
- Earnings and income analysis across thousands of projects
- Total Value Locked and user metrics monitoring
- Cross-protocol fundamental assessment
- Long-term protocol health intelligence
